This week’s events may be a clear sign that Mike Brown needs to invest in getting the Bengals a practice bubble, starting weakside linebacker Vontaze Burfict sat out Friday’s practice because of an illness that is believed to be the flu. It’s unclear how serious the illness is and if it will affect his ability to play on Sunday.
Meanwhile starting defensive end Carlos Dunlap missed Wednesday’s practice with an illness (also believed to be the flu). This has become a yearly occurrence towards the end of the season with Cincinnati. If you recall, Andy Dalton was hit with the flu bug the week of the teams’ playoff game against the Houston Texans. Dalton finished that game 24/42 for 257 yards and three interceptions with no touchdowns in one of the worst games of his career.
